WL 502 History of Christian Music and Worship

A survey of music, worship theology and practice in the Christian church. Students will examine the development of sacred music, including congregational song and performance genres, and worship theology and practices encompassing the early Christian period, the Middle Ages and Renaissance, the Reformation, the Revival-Camp Meeting movements in England and America, and the twentieth and twenty-first centuries. An introduction to the Christian Year will be included. Three semester hours credit.
